Identify the structures of D and E, isomers of molecular formula C6H12O2, from their IR and 1H NMR data. Signals at 1.35 and 1.60 ppm in the 1H NMR spectrum of D and 1.90 ppm in the 1H NMR spectrum of E
are multiplets.
a. IR absorption for D at 1743 cm−1
b. IR absorption for E at 1746 cm−1
